The nearest airport is Tivat Airport, just a 30-minute drive from Kotor’s Old Town Square, with regular connections to European hubs.

Find charming guesthouses, boutique hotels, and coastal resorts near Kotor’s Old Town for a comfortable stay immersed in Adriatic ambiance.

Explore nearby attractions such as the Kotor Fortress hike, Bay of Kotor boat tours, and historical museums for a full Montenegrin adventure.
